FMC Americas 2018
Multiple cities · 4 November 2018 · 1 events · 112 competitors · 29 personal bests
Carlos Rill Garcia won the 3×3 Fewest Moves with a 27.33. 112 competitors produced 29 personal bests, 13 of which still stand today.
The moment
A national record
Abdullah Gulab set the 3×3 Fewest Moves single national record: 34 moves.
